GIT to dobrze lubiane narzędzie do sterowania wersją szeroko stosowane do zarządzania projektami DevOps. Zarządza kodem źródła projektu i śledzi zmiany. Mówiąc dokładniej, utrzymanie historii zaangażowanych zmian umożliwia programistom przeglądanie, dlaczego te zmiany mają miejsce i mogą łatwo powrócić do poprzedniej wersji.
Ten zapis pokaże metodę zwrócenia gałęzi Git do wersji Origin.
Jak zresetować wersję GIT Branch to Origin?
Czasami użytkownicy chcą przywrócić zmiany w lokalnej gałęzi tak samo jak oddział pochodzenia/zdalnego. Dlatego, aby zresetować oddział lokalny GIT do wersji Origin, postępuj zgodnie z podmiotami poniżej.
Krok 1: Otwórz terminal wiersza poleceń git
Najpierw otwórz „Git Bash„Terminal z menu Start:
Krok 2: Przejdź do repozytorium GIT
Przejdź do repozytorium GIT za pomocą „płyta CD" Komenda:
$ cd "c: \ git \ demo1"
Krok 3: Wygeneruj nowy plik
Wygeneruj nowy plik, wykorzystując „dotykać" Komenda:
$ Touch Plik.tekst
Krok 4: Dodaj plik do indeksu śledzenia
Następnie dodaj nowy nietakowany plik do indeksu śledzenia za pośrednictwem dostarczonego polecenia:
$ git add .
Sprawdź stan repozytorium roboczego GIT, aby sprawdzić, czy plik jest dodawany do indeksu śledzenia, czy nie:
Status $ git
Widać, że pomyślnie dodaliśmy pliki do indeksu śledzenia (obszar inscenizacji):
Krok 5: zatwierdź śledzone zmiany
Następnie poprowadź śledzone zmiany, aby przechowywać bieżące działanie repozytorium za pomocą „git zatwierdzić" Komenda:
$ git commit -a -m „My Backup”
Krok 6: Utwórz oddział zapasowy
Utwórz nowy oddział do przechowywania kopii zapasowej aktualnie otwartego oddziału. Nowy oddział kopii zapasowej automatycznie zapisuje bieżącą oddział:
$ git oddział My-Backup Grad
Krok 7: Pobieranie zdalnych zmian
Teraz pobieraj zmodyfikowane zdalne zmiany w lokalnym repozytorium za pośrednictwem wspomnianego polecenia:
$ git fetch pochodzenie
Krok 8: Zresetuj oddział do wersji Origin
Następnie zresetuj gałąź git do wersji zdalnej, wykorzystując „Git Reset -Hard”Polecaj i podaj nazwę zdalnego wraz z nazwą gałęzi:
$ git reset -hard pochodzenie/mistrz
Sprawdź dzienniki repozytorium, aby sprawdzić, czy gałąź jest resetowana do wersji Origin, czy nie:
$ git log
Tutaj możesz zobaczyć, jak oddział jest z powodzeniem resetowany w wersji Origin:
Krok 9: Przejdź do Backup Branch
Następnie przełącz się do gałęzi kopii zapasowej, wykorzystując „Git Checkout" Komenda:
$ git kector My-Backup Branch
Sprawdź dziennik repozytorium weryfikacji:
$ git log
Wyjście pokazuje, że nowa gałąź zapasowa zapisuje kopię zapasową oddziału resetowania:
Zilustrowaliśmy, jak zresetować gałąź git do wersji zdalnej/pochodzenia.
Wniosek
Aby zresetować gałąź GIT do wersji Origin, najpierw otwórz repozytorium GIT. Następnie poprowadź bieżące działanie oddziału za pomocą „git zatwierdzić" Komenda. Następnie utwórz nowy oddział zapasowy, który automatycznie zapisuje zatwierdzenia aktualnie otwartego oddziału. Teraz zresetuj gałąź do wersji Origin za pośrednictwem „$ git reset -Hard pochodzenie/master" Komenda. W tym artykule opracowaliśmy technikę zresetowania gałęzi Git do wersji Origin.